Out-of-State Tuition Waivers
A limited number of out-of-state tuition waivers will be granted once a year based on availability. Funding for the tuition waivers will be determined no later than the first two weeks of the semester. Any new incoming out-of-state student applying will need to submit a copy of their Fall Fee Invoice as soon as it is available on POLARIS. Bring your copy to the Film Department office. All other paper work MUST be turned in by the first week of August for awards
Applications are accepted through the first week of August for waivers to be granted in the following school year.
ELIGIBILITY
- Undergraduates, who are non-Florida residents and who are or will be registered as full-time B.F.A. Production or B.A. World Cinema students
- Maintain UCF cumulative GPA of 2.5
- Maintain on overall GPA of 3.0 in the Film major.
APPLICATION PROCEDURES
- In order to apply for tuition waivers you must submit a written request to the Film Office by August 2, 2004. This request should indicate student's financial hardship regarding tuition cost. Students should also present an overview of their artistic experiences, personal objectives, and future career goals.
- Please provide a copy of your resume. Please include Social Security number and mailing address.
- You will also need to provide a copy of your schedule and/or fee invoice before your request can be processed.
STUDENTS RESPONSIBILITIES
- Receive "Continuing Status" from Student Review Process
- Participate in weekly Colloquium
- Register for and complete a minimum of 12 semester hours during each semester of the waiver.
- Maintain an exemplary record of preparation, attendance, and punctuality.
- Notify the UCF Department of Film immediately if your circumstances should change and if you are no longer eligible for the waiver.
